Book desription: Toronto, ON: Methodist Mission Rooms. Very Good- with no dust jacket. 1884. First Edition. Hardcover. Light general wear of blue cloth covered boards, barely through the cloth at fore corners, light soil of end papers. An attempt was made to remove a Missionary Society bookplate on front pastedown with loss of left corners only, when that didn't work, previous owner put a couple of stickers over it. Stickers removed safely leaving a brown discoloration from glue. Bookplate appears to be pre 1900 and is still quite legible. Light wear to spine ends, unfrayed ; A tight solid book, hinges intact. 11 full page illustrations and numerous smaller ones. Black stamped design on front and spine with gilt stamped titles spine, front titles in relief on a gilt field, blindstamped design on back. A very attractive volume ; 12mo 7" - 7½" tall; 199 pages; Semmens gives details of his life and missionary work in northern Canada, specifically Manitoba, working with the Indians and the traders at such places as Norway House, Nelson River, Beren's River etc. Peel 771, Whale 1361 .
